But, up until now, there hasn’t been much of a deterrent to keep people away from scams like Zeek Rewards.

Well, today, I got the news that the attorneys behind securing the money Zeek Rewards assets, will now be going after those who made money.

Check out this quote from Receiver Attorney, Kenneth D. Bell:

“Among those from whom we intend to recover assets are those affiliates who took more out of Rex Ventures than they put in,” he writes. “Many of you received little or nothing from this enterprise. In order to make everyone as whole as possible, those who profited from participating should surrender their gains.”

Yep, now the attorneys intend to go after anyone who made money in Zeek Rewards!
